Tinahely Looped Walks: Explore four mapped trails (e.g., Mangan’s Loop, Kyle Loop) for all abilities in the surrounding hills. |
Choose from nine mapped routes, from leisurely spins to serious challenges like The Three Counties Loop. The area is a cyclists’ paradise, offering a fantastic way to explore the South Wicklow landscape.
Experience the famous Irish craic! Enjoy a pint and soak up the atmosphere at local spots like O’Connor’s Bar & Lounge, which often features live music. For a truly authentic experience, visit The Dying Cow Pub (approx 7 min drive), one of the few remaining traditional Irish pubs, often featuring music sessions. |
The Courthouse Arts Centre: This beautifully restored 19th-century courthouse is now a vibrant cultural hub, hosting a regular programme of exhibitions, concerts, film, and theatre productions. |
The South Wicklow area offers a selection of beautiful parkland courses, Coollattin Golf Club is on 10 mins drive. with several fantastic options such as Woodenbridge Golf Club, MacReddin Golf Club, Mount Wolseley Golf Club, Bunclody Golf and Fishing club within a 20 min drive. |
Tinahely Farm Shop & Activity Barn: A wonderful spot for all ages, featuring a restaurant, farm shop, and a children’s activity barn with an indoor beach, go-karts, and an animal walkway. |
